What they do
By providing a "missing biopsy" for psychiatry, the company aims to reduce the trial-and-error nature of treating severe mental illnesses by matching therapies to patients' specific underlying biology.
Product & technology
The company has developed an end-to-end human neuronal cell screening platform. MeOmics converts patient blood samples into stem cells, which are then grown into active nerve cell networks. The platform captures electrical signal data from these cells and uses AI/ML to analyze it alongside clinical and genomic data. This allows them to stratify patient types and predict how they will respond to targeted therapies before clinical trials even begin.
